I'm trying to find the family of 1 Lt. Robert T. Cash, ASN O-1017443, Reconnaissance Platoon, 82th Airborne Division. 1 Lt. Robert T. Cash was KIA on April 28, 1945. In a New York Times article of the "Latest Casualties of Army and Navy" published on June 24, 1945, it mentions the death of CASH, 1st Lt. Robert T., with his next of kin, James P. Cash, 26 Fort Charles Place, New York. According to the 1930 census the Cash family was living on that same street (Fort Charles Place). James Cash, head of household, age 38, occupation: Railroad Conducter Helen Cash, wife, age 34 Robert Cash, son, age 9 Virginia Cash, daughter, age 6 (born April 25, 1923) James Cash, son, age 5 (born December 2, 1924) Eileen J. Cash, daughter, age 2 (born May 28, 1927) Robert's father James Patrick Cash was born in New York on March 8, 1892. NARA records show that Robert T. Cash was born in 1919. However, there are no births with the last name CASH in the 1919 NYC Birth Index. The 1920 NYC Birth Index does not list a Robert Cash but does have a few "male" Cash (unnamed children). The entry that best fits Robert is the "male Cash" born August 29, 1920, in Manhattan (and the parents were living in Manhattan at that time !!!) I'm hoping that with this information someone can help me to find members of the Cash family. 1 Lt. Robert T. Cash is buried at the Netherlands American Cemetery and his grave is adopted.
